Short story: to calculate the void-fraction in a given region one needs to take the overlap of the spheres into account. To do this, I've written a ParaView Custom Filter which uses a Monte-Carlo-Integration approach to calculate the real volume of overlapping spheres.

One note about your idea
I think the same mechanism can be used on LIGGGHTS script coding for a certain defined region then the output can be extracted as text file
I think it is not a good idea to do it with loops at scriptlevel because of the high overhead in parsing and variable assignment and interrupt of the run command.
But when there is a main interest in having this function directly in LIGGGHTS it is possible to create a new fix which does all the math and outputs a vector with bounding volume, mc-particle volume, voidfraction (like fix/mesh/surface does) and can be restricted to a given region. Of course this will slow down the simulation depending on ntry, size and 'every' property but is much faster than scriptlevel because implemented in native c++.

richti83 | Mon, 05/25/2020 - 14:48
python in paraview
This happens normaly when Paraview is compiled without python support. Try using the prebuild binaries of kitware or rebuild Paraview with python enabled.

mschramm | Fri, 01/14/2022 - 20:12
Files missing from website update
Hello,
The files do not show up anymore due to a website update.
I did not find the files on my local machine so I can not provide anyone with the paraview calculator.
However,
I did write a fix that calculates the void ratio inside of a user defined region.
Users can then update this value every n steps or at the end of each run command (It IS VERY expensive to run this often in a simulation).
I did some mpi testing and the results were statistically similar between 1, 2, 4, 8, and 16 cores. The files can be found here
